It all began when Les and Audrey Ellis, vacationing one summer at the Green Horn Creek Guest Ranch in 2000, met Ralph and Trish Wilburn. They shared a passion for the very mountain terrain the Wilburn’s called home and felt they never wanted to leave.

As natives of England, Les and Audrey Ellis quickly fell in love with this new and exciting High Sierra locale and it was not soon after that Wilburn proposed building a project on an ideal piece of property zoned for housing. In 2004 and 2005, the groundwork was set. A project valued at ten million dollars developed consisting of 33 energy efficient homes in a planned neighborhood with beautiful mountain views.

Offering six stylistically different floor plans, Sierra Park offers adequate yard areas, privacy considerations and preferred views to prospective homeowners. Ellis states, “The idea behind Sierra Park is to provide the Quincy area with new, warm and secure homes in a family oriented neighborhood.”

A local endeavor, Sierra Park maintains 97 percent of the work force on a local level, combining the expertise of engineers, contractors and the Plumas County Building and Planning Department to participate in the building of this community.

Upon the planning stages, Ellis wanted to add more value to the homes and quickly discovered there was a need for more energy efficient homes in the Quincy area. Working hard to attain Energy Star® certification, Ellis made certain that each of the homes met this crucial standard.

“Our homes have an Energy Star® rating which means they must be 15 percent above California’s rigorous energy efficiency standard,” says Ellis. 

Research on utility bill savings with energy efficient homes indicates that there is an approximate average of $1,000.00 per year in savings. A savings, Ellis feels is important enough to pass along to homeowners.

Some of the energy efficient features offered in the homes at Sierra Park are:

  • Energy Star® qualified furnaces
  • Energy Star® dishwashers and refrigerator/freezers
  • Rinnia on-demand water heaters
  • Vinyl double-glazed windows
  • Sized, sealed and installed ducts
  • Properly installed insulation of R44 value in the roof, R23 in the walls
  • R19 in the floors and sound insulation throughout the interior walls.
